SGH-E890: Touch me one more time

Reuben Lee  |  Dec 04, 2006

The SGH-E890 may not be a PDA, but it has a touchscreen all the same. A stylus is included for you to play pokey with its 2.3-inch TFT screen, and if you are stylus-averse, Samsung encourages you to let your fingers do the walking instead. We wouldn’t recommend it, though, unless finger smudges happen to be your wallpaper theme. But that's probably the price paid for a 14.6mm skinny wonder that drops the heft in exchange for a 82g frame. The onboard 1.3-megapixel camera is not impressive, but the pen memo Bluetooth messaging feature and touchscreen games are. Available now at S$568 (US$409.90) without contract and S$468 (US$337.74) with a two-year mobile plan in Singapore.
